Resumo: The species Syzygium jambos L. Alston - Myrtaceae, popularly known as yellow jambo, is an Asian tree, predominant in tropical and subtropical regions. Studies show the presence of phenolic compounds, flavonoids, tannins and essential oil. In addition to describing an antioxidant and antimicrobial activity in its hydroethanolic extract, more than in some other species so far considered as very promising. This study was aimed at evaluating the influence of environmental factors such as seasonality, temperature, rain precipitation, soil and leaf mineral nutrients on the essential oil composition and levels of phenolic compounds extracted from the leaves of Syzygium jambos. Samples were collected in two distinct regions: in the northeast and southeast of the state of Goiás, and in the cities Nova America and Rio Verde in dry periods in July and in rainy periods in January, both in 2011. The essential oil was extracted by hydrodistillation in a Clevenger device, modified and submitted to analysis by gas chromatography, attached to mass spectrometry (CG/EM). The dosage of the phenol compounds were made by spectrophotometry. The levels of soil and leaves nutrients were analyzed by spectrophotometric methods and atomic absorption. The data were submitted to Pearson correlation analysis, multiple regression and hierarchical clustering. The results showed that environmental variables on the location had greater influence on the chemical variability of essential oils and phenolic compounds obtained from the leaves of S. jambos. Its content and composition also showed different data according to the time of harvest.

Alston – Myrtaceae, conhecida popularmente como jambo amarelo, é uma árvore de origem asiática, predominante de regiões tropicais e subtropicais. Estudos apresentam a presença de compostos fenólicos, flavonóides, taninos e óleo essencial. Eles também descrevem uma atividade antioxidante e antimicrobiana do seu extrato hidroetanólico, superior a de algumas espécies, consideradas, até então, bastante promissoras. Esse trabalho se propõe a avaliar a influencia de fatores ambientais tais como: sazonalidade, temperatura, precipitação pluviométrica, nutrientes minerais do solo e foliar sobre a composição do óleo essencial e níveis dos compostos fenólicos extraídos das folhas de Syzygium jambos. Foram coletadas amostras em duas regiões distintas, no nordeste e no sudeste do estado de Goiás: os municípios de Nova América e Rio Verde, respectivamente, nos períodos de seca - no mês de julho, e de chuva - no mês de janeiro. Ambos em 2011. O óleo essencial foi extraído por hidrodestilação em aparelho de Clevenger modificado e submetido à analise por cromatografia gasosa, acoplada a espectrômetria de massas (CG/EM). O doseamento dos compostos fenólicos foram realizados por espectrofotometria. Os níveis de nutrientes do solo e das folhas foram analisados por métodos espectrofotométricos e de absorção atômica. Os dados foram submetidos à análise de correlação de Pearson, regressão múltipla e agrupamento hierárquico. Os resultados revelaram que as variáveis ambientais relativas à localidade exerceram maior influência sobre a variabilidade química dos óleos essenciais e compostos fenólicos obtidos da folhas de S. jambos.
